Who We Serve
We serve youth who are economically disadvantaged looking to achieve a goal or ambition previously thought unattainable.
- 50% of Dreamers have experienced some kind of abuse or neglect
- 50% of Dreamers are away from their parents
- 1 in 6 Dreamers asks for their own bed
- 1 in 5 Dreamers asks to go to a sporting event
